Sierra Fish

Sierra fish, also known as Sierra mackerel or Spanish mackerel, is a popular choice among seafood lovers due to its rich flavor and versatility in the kitchen. This fish is predominantly found in warm waters, particularly in the Pacific and Indian Oceans, making it a staple in coastal cuisines around the world. With its firm texture and distinct taste, sierra fish is not only a delight to eat but also a nutritious addition to your diet.

What Makes Sierra Fish Special?

Sierra fish is celebrated for its high omega-3 fatty acid content, which is beneficial for heart health and overall well-being. These healthy fats help reduce inflammation, lower blood pressure, and improve cholesterol levels. Additionally, sierra fish is an excellent source of protein, providing essential amino acids that are vital for muscle growth and repair. The fish is also rich in vitamins and minerals, including vitamin B12, selenium, and phosphorus, making it a nutrient-dense food option.

Flavor Profile and Culinary Uses

The flavor of sierra fish is often described as mildly sweet, with a slightly oily texture that enhances its taste when cooked. This fish can be prepared in various ways, including grilling, baking, frying, and even smoking. Its robust flavor pairs well with a range of seasonings and marinades, making it an ideal ingredient for diverse dishes. Whether you’re looking to whip up a quick weeknight dinner or impress guests at a dinner party, sierra fish can be the star of your meal.

One popular method of cooking sierra fish is grilling. The high heat of the grill brings out the fish's natural oils, creating a beautifully charred exterior while keeping the inside moist and flaky. A simple marinade of ol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, and fresh herbs can elevate the flavors even further. Serve it alongside grilled vegetables or a fresh salad for a light and satisfying meal.

Another delicious way to enjoy sierra fish is by baking it. A whole sierra fish, stuffed with herbs and citrus, can be baked in the oven for a flavorful and visually appealing dish. The gentle heat of the oven allows the fish to cook evenly, resulting in tender, succulent meat. Pair it with a side of roasted potatoes or a quinoa salad for a wholesome dinner option.

How to Select and Store Sierra Fish

When purchasing sierra fish, it's essential to choose fresh, high-quality specimens. Look for fish that has a bright, shiny skin and a mild ocean scent. The flesh should be firm and resilient to the touch, with no signs of discoloration or browning. If you're buying whole sierra fish, the eyes should be clear and bright.

To store sierra fish, keep it in the coldest part of your refrigerator and consume it within one to two days for the best flavor and texture. If you need to store it for a more extended period, consider freezing it. Wrap the fish t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il, and place it in an airtight container or freezer bag to prevent freezer burn.
